AN ELDERLY couple have complained to Argyll and Bute Council after both were hurt when they collided with part of the new public seating in Oban town centre.
The couple, who do not wish to be named, claim the benches in Oban town centre pose a danger to the public after the man broke his leg and spent almost a fortnight in hospital.
The couple from Kilmichael Glassary told The Oban Times that the benches on George Street pose a danger as the ends extend beyond the seats and can be easily overlooked because they are below eye level.
